The EU nutrition declaration for instant coffee shows that the beverage is essentially free of fat and sugar and supplies only very small amounts of carbohydrates and protein.[2][3] Per 100 ml of prepared coffee, one usually finds around 2 kcal, approximately 0 g fat, 0 g sugar, about 0.08 g protein and 0.08 g carbohydrates. Dietary fibre and minerals are present only in trace amounts, as is sodium, which originates from naturally occurring minerals in coffee.[3] Caffeine is the key active component: soluble coffee made from blends of Arabica and Robusta beans typically provides about 60 mg caffeine per 200 ml cup, which is comparable to regular filter coffee. This makes instant coffee suitable for those seeking a caffeinated pick-me-up with minimal calories and a clear, EU-compliant nutrition profile.
In Germany, instant coffee is subject to the same food legislation as regular roasted coffee. Pure soluble coffee without any added ingredients does not legally require an ingredient list or nutrition table; however, if such information is provided voluntarily, it must comply with the EU Food Information Regulation (LMIV) and be accurate.[2] Reputable manufacturers and professional suppliers – for example in vending or food service – therefore declare standardized nutrition values per 100 g of instant coffee powder and sometimes per prepared beverage.[3] For consumers, this means that the on-pack EU nutrition declaration can be reliably used to assess the energy and nutrient content, with a typical serving of instant coffee in everyday use effectively counting as a low-calorie, sugar-free hot drink with a moderate caffeine content.
